Tender Overview
About this tender
The Pharmacy Guild of Australia (NSW Branch) invites suitably qualified organisations to tender for appointment as preferred provider(s) for facilities maintenance and regulatory compliance services to community pharmacy members throughout New South Wales. The opportunity includes refrigeration and cold-chain servicing, HVAC maintenance, electrical safety and testing, fire and safety compliance, emergency and security systems, and compliance reporting. The Guild is seeking submissions from both multi-service providers and specialist service providers. Tenderers may submit proposals for one or more service categories and one or more geographic regions within NSW and are not required to provide all services or statewide coverage. The Guild intends to appoint either a single provider capable of delivering the full suite of services or a panel of specialist providers across individual service categories. Relevant providers with experience in pharmacy, healthcare, medical, aged care or other regulated environments are encouraged to tender. Tender submissions close at 5:00 pm AEST on 11 September 2026. How to respond to this tender
A strong tender response is clear, compliant, and backed by evidence. These steps apply to most Australian and New Zealand public tenders.
Read the requirements in full
Open the official listing and download the full tender pack. Note the response schedules, evaluation criteria, mandatory conditions, and the exact closing time and lodgement method.
Confirm you are eligible and it is worth bidding
Check licences, insurances, certifications, and any conformance requirements before you commit. A quick bid or no-bid decision saves days of wasted effort on a tender you cannot win.
Answer every criterion with evidence
Respond to each evaluation criterion directly and back your claims with concrete examples, referees, and past performance. Address the buyer’s stated need, not a generic capability statement.
Lodge early through the official portal
Submit through the source portal well before the deadline. Late or incorrectly lodged bids are almost always rejected, so leave time for uploads, portal errors, and last-minute questions.
